'Roswell's' Nutter Signs With Warner Bros. TV

LOS ANGELES (Zap2It.com) - Producer-director David Nutter, who most recently helmed the two-hour pilot of the upcoming FOX series "Dark Angel," has signed a one-year development deal with Warner Bros. Television, according to The Hollywood Reporter.

According to the deal, Nutter will develop, produce and direct a TV series for the production studio. The deal also reunites Nutter with friend Peter Roth, Warner Bros. TV's president. The two worked together during Roth's tenure at 20th Century Fox.

"Over the last eight years, I've had the pleasure of being able to work with David and have witnessed his outstanding directing on some of television's finest hours, including the 'X-Files' and 'Roswell,'" Roth said.

Nutter executive produced the series "Roswell" for The WB along with partner Jason Katims. He has also served as producer on "The X-Files" and "Millenium." His directing credits include the TV series "21 Jump Street," "The Commish," "X-Files" and "ER." He also directed the film "Disturbing Behavior," starring Katie Holmes and James Marsden ("X-Men"). Nutter previously had a multi-year deal with FOX that expired this year.
